The document outlines 12 lessons that can be learned from India's IT industry based on its success:
1) Quality must be the top priority from the beginning, as the IT industry adheres strictly to quality in serving customers.
2) The IT industry judges people based on their knowledge and skills rather than their connections.
3) The IT industry has an abundance mindset focused on shared wealth creation rather than scarcity.
4) Leaders in the IT industry take pride in paying taxes properly.
